Commercial battery storage systems represent a revolutionary advancement in energy management technology, offering businesses a reliable solution for storing and managing electrical power. These sophisticated systems utilize advanced lithium-ion battery technology to capture excess energy during low-demand periods and provide it when needed most. The systems comprise high-capacity battery banks, intelligent power conversion systems, and sophisticated energy management software that work in concert to optimize energy usage. These installations can range from compact wall-mounted units to large-scale containerized solutions, depending on the facility's requirements. The technology enables businesses to store energy from various sources, including renewable energy systems like solar panels and wind turbines, as well as grid power during off-peak hours. The systems feature advanced monitoring capabilities that provide real-time data on energy consumption, storage levels, and system performance. Commercial battery storage solutions are particularly valuable in environments where power reliability is crucial, such as data centers, manufacturing facilities, and healthcare institutions. They can be seamlessly integrated with existing electrical infrastructure and can be scaled according to growing energy demands.

Commercial battery storage systems offer numerous compelling advantages that make them an invaluable asset for modern businesses. First, they provide significant cost savings by enabling peak shaving, where stored energy is used during high-demand periods to avoid expensive peak rates. This capability alone can result in substantial reductions in electricity bills. The systems also offer enhanced energy independence and reliability, serving as an uninterrupted power supply during grid outages or instability. This reliability is particularly crucial for businesses where power interruptions can lead to costly downtime or compromised operations. Another key advantage is the ability to optimize renewable energy usage by storing excess power generated during peak production periods for use when renewable sources are not actively generating. This feature maximizes the return on investment in renewable energy systems and helps businesses achieve their sustainability goals. The systems also provide grid services opportunities, allowing businesses to participate in demand response programs and earn additional revenue. The flexibility of commercial battery storage systems enables businesses to adapt to changing energy needs and grid conditions, providing a future-proof solution for energy management. Advanced monitoring and control capabilities give businesses unprecedented visibility into their energy usage patterns, enabling data-driven decisions for further optimization. Additionally, these systems can help businesses reduce their carbon footprint and meet environmental regulations while maintaining operational efficiency.

Intelligent Energy Management System

The intelligent energy management system at the core of commercial battery storage solutions represents a breakthrough in power optimization technology. This sophisticated system employs advanced algorithms and machine learning capabilities to continuously analyze energy usage patterns, grid conditions, and pricing signals. It automatically makes real-time decisions about when to store energy and when to deploy it, ensuring maximum efficiency and cost savings. The system can predict peak demand periods based on historical data and automatically adjust storage and discharge patterns to optimize energy usage. This intelligent management extends battery life by maintaining optimal charging cycles and environmental conditions. The system also provides detailed analytics and reporting features, enabling businesses to track their energy savings and system performance over time.

Scalable and Flexible Design

The scalable and flexible design of commercial battery storage systems ensures that businesses can adapt their energy storage capacity to meet evolving needs. The modular architecture allows for easy expansion of storage capacity without requiring a complete system overhaul. This flexibility enables businesses to start with a smaller installation and grow their storage capacity as demand increases or budget allows. The systems can be configured in various ways to accommodate different space constraints and installation requirements. Whether mounted on walls, installed in dedicated rooms, or housed in outdoor containers, the design flexibility ensures optimal use of available space while maintaining system efficiency.

Advanced Safety and Reliability Features

Commercial battery storage systems incorporate multiple layers of safety and reliability features to ensure secure and consistent operation. These include sophisticated thermal management systems that maintain optimal operating temperatures, preventing overheating and extending battery life. Multiple redundant safety systems monitor for potential issues and can automatically isolate problems before they affect the entire system. The battery management system continuously monitors individual cell performance, voltage levels, and temperature, ensuring safe operation at all times. Regular automated diagnostic checks help identify potential maintenance needs before they become critical issues. The systems also feature advanced fire suppression capabilities and are built to comply with the strictest safety standards and regulations.
